Architect Paul Noritaka Tange on the challenges of continuing a design legacy with his Tokyo Aquatics Centre. Plus, the team meets Yinka Ilori at his vibrant 3D-printed basketball court in London’s Canary Wharf.

Chapter 1

Paul Tange

Cover art for Monocle on Design

The architect discusses the Tange family legacy in design, his new Tokyo Aquatics Centre and the restoration of the Yoyogi National Gymnasium.

Chapter 2

Bank Street Basketball

Cover art for Monocle on Design

Yinka Ilori discusses his vibrant basketball court in Canary Wharf, London. The designer’s 3D-printed installation is attracting players from across the city.

Chapter 3

The Asics Experience

Cover art for Monocle on Design

Monocle’s Tokyo bureau chief, Fiona Wilson, visits an immersive exhibition that focuses on the future of sportswear.
